Tips for Using Shy Emoji PNG in Projects
- Keep It Subtle: Don’t overcrowd your design with too many emojis.
- Use Layering: Combine the shy emoji with text bubbles or effects.
- Play with Scaling: Enlarging the emoji creates humor, while smaller placement adds subtlety.
- Match the Tone: Use shy emoji in light-hearted or playful contexts, not in serious graphics.
- Experiment with Animations: In After Effects or Premiere Pro, you can make it bounce, fade in, or pop for extra charm.

Comparison: JPG vs. PNG for Emojis
Why does the shy emoji transparent PNG work better than a JPG? Let’s break it down:
Feature | JPG | PNG |
---|---|---|
Background | Always solid (white/colored) | Transparent support |
Quality | Loses details with compression | Lossless, retains sharpness |
Best Use | Photos | Graphics, Emojis, Logos |
Clearly, PNG is the winner when it comes to design flexibility and clean overlays.
